only the brave

Joseph Kosinski’s ‘Only the Brave’ brings to the screen the courage and courage of a fire department that in real life faced one of the most devastating fires in the United States and pays homage not only to the director but also to the screen. to his cast up to Josh Brolin, Miles Teller and many others.

This tape portrays what the team of 20 firefighters went through when they decided to try to put out the Yarnen Hill fire in California, United States. This unfortunate event not only wiped out much of the state’s natural terrain, it also killed 19 of these valiant servants.

Unwavering

World War II is full of stories of courage and survival, one of which is shown by ‘Unbreakable’, which shows how it is possible that a pilot who experienced a plane crash in the middle of the battlefield, managed to survive in the middle of the ocean and even later when he was captured by his country’s enemy alliance.

‘Unbreakable’, directed by Angelina Jolie and also on Netflix, tells the story of Louie Zamperini, who, after falling in an air raid, survived in the middle of the Pacific Ocean for 45 days on a simple raft. Although he was later captured by the Japanese army and even managed to survive in the face of the torture these soldiers made him suffer.

The most hated woman in America

In the case of “The Most Hated Woman in America”, she is also one of the few films about real acts of courageWell, the story of this film directed by Tommy O’Haver tells how it was the journey of a woman who protested against religious education in public schools and tried to make teaching completely secular.

This tape tells the life story of Madalyn Murray O’Hair, who is a defender of atheism and protested when they tried to educate her son with a Christian religious perspective. Since then, he has become a very unsympathetic person from the country and from all those who are devoted to this belief.
